A lot of the older Kairosoft games have somewhat similar gameplay wth a different theme. Most of them have it where you have around 15 years of in game time to make the best ___ that you can. In Game Dev Story, it's best game company. In Dungeon Village, it's best town. Pocket Harvest is probably along the same thing where you have some sort of fairly lengthy time period to make the best farm. After that time period you get a point score and can replay - sometimes keeping things from your previous game - and try to do better.
These types of Kairosoft games might have missions and stuff, but they don't really have interactive dungeons. Even in a game like Dungeon Village - that literally has dungeon in the name - the dungeon quests weren't interactive. You'd just select heroes and they'd do the dungeon combat automatically.
The RPG elements in most of the Kairosoft games are going to be related to things like leveling up or improving certain characters, finding/buying/equipping items (if the games have items), unlocking improvements, finding or recruiting new characters, and other stuff like that. All of this is on the RPG-lite side of things. The games tend more to the sim/manager/tycoon side of things.
